<title>[Coroutines] [Frontend] Lookup in std namespace first</title>
<updated>2021-11-04T03:53:47+00:00</updated>
<author>
<name>Chuanqi Xu</name>
<email>yedeng.yd@linux.alibaba.com</email>
</author>
<published>2021-11-04T03:50:30+00:00</published>
<link rel='alternate' type='text/html' href='https://git.belthelziquor.com/llvm-project.git/commit/?id=ec117158a390a0ebf64377caa5abd0c976df8f7a'/>
<id>ec117158a390a0ebf64377caa5abd0c976df8f7a</id>
<content type='text'>
Now in libcxx and clang, all the coroutine components are defined in
std::experimental namespace.
And now the coroutine TS is merged into C++20. So in the working draft
like N4892, we could find the coroutine components is defined in std
namespace instead of std::experimental namespace.
And the coroutine support in clang seems to be relatively stable. So I
think it may be suitable to move the coroutine component into the
experiment namespace now.

This patch would make clang lookup coroutine_traits in std namespace
first. For the compatibility consideration, clang would lookup in
std::experimental namespace if it can't find definitions in std
namespace. So the existing codes wouldn't be break after update
compiler.

And in case the compiler found std::coroutine_traits and
std::experimental::coroutine_traits at the same time, it would emit an
error for it.

The support for looking up std::experimental::coroutine_traits would be
removed in Clang16.

<title>[CodeGenModule] Assume dso_local for -fpic -fno-semantic-interposition</title>
<updated>2020-02-03T17:52:48+00:00</updated>
<author>
<name>Fangrui Song</name>
<email>maskray@google.com</email>
</author>
<published>2020-02-02T20:23:47+00:00</published>
<link rel='alternate' type='text/html' href='https://git.belthelziquor.com/llvm-project.git/commit/?id=789a46f2d742e11edaade28cb59a0f4d2a1d770e'/>
<id>789a46f2d742e11edaade28cb59a0f4d2a1d770e</id>
<content type='text'>
Summary:
Clang -fpic defaults to -fno-semantic-interposition (GCC -fpic defaults
to -fsemantic-interposition).
Users need to specify -fsemantic-interposition to get semantic
interposition behavior.

Semantic interposition is currently a best-effort feature. There may
still be some cases where it is not handled well.
